Q: Is 36,523,565 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 36,523,565 is not a prime number.

Why is 36,523,565 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 36523565 can be evenly divided by 1 5 13 17 65 85 221 1,105 33,053 165,265 429,689 561,901 2,148,445 2,809,505 7,304,713 and 36,523,565, with no remainder.

Since 36,523,565 cannot be divided by just 1 and 36,523,565, it is not a prime number.
